Do You Need a License to Buy a Car?

Based on the laws in your state, you might be able to buy an automobile without a license. There are some issues to be aware of when you try to register or insure your vehicle. Some insurers, like, require that the registered owner be the primary insured driver. If you don't hold a license and you're not insured, you'll need to add someone else to the insurance policy in order to make it effective.

If you're planning to drive a particular type of car, such as a motorcycle or truck, you might need special license. These kinds of licenses usually have different weight limits and driving curfews than normal drivers licenses. It is recommended to contact your local DMV for more details about the various classes of licenses.

If you frequent Canada or Mexico, an enhanced license might be required. These licenses combine the functions of an ordinary driver's license with an ID card. They are typically more convenient for travelers.

It's not always possible to buy the car without the driver's license. Some dealerships won't allow you to test-drive a car unless you possess a valid license. When you apply for a loan, the majority of lenders will want to see your driver's license. Some banks will accept applications for car loans for those without a driver's license provided they have a government-issued ID and a photograph. This is true, especially if you are buying the car with cash. If you plan to finance your purchase with the help of the bank, it might be more difficult. It is because the lender wants to make sure that the person responsible for paying back the debt has good credit and a steady income.

Do You Need a License to transfer your License?

You will need to transfer your driver's license if you reside in a different country than New York but would like to drive in New York. This process is complicated and depends on several factors, such as your current immigration status or the country you're moving from.

To start the process of transfer of your license, you must make an appointment with the Department of Motor Vehicles in your area. Then, you will need to provide all the necessary documents, and pay the appropriate fees. In some instances, you'll be required to take a written test and a road test. You might not be required to take any tests in some situations, based on where you're moving from and the laws in place in the area you're currently living.

The type of driver's licence you are issued will depend on your immigration status as well as the laws of the state where you reside. For non-US citizens, for instance must prove their legal status in the US. This is typically done by providing a copy of their visa or permanent resident card. In addition, residents from other countries might need to provide additional documentation, such as bank statements or a utility bill.

After completing the license transfer after which you are legally allowed to drive in New York. It is important to remember that New York's driving laws and traffic regulations are different from the laws in your home state. It is important to be familiar before you begin driving with the traffic laws of New York and driving rules. Also, ensure that you keep up with renewals - driving without a valid license could result in fines and even license suspension.
